[Qemu-devel] [PULL 34/65] slirp: replace error_report() with g_critical()

2019-01-14 Thread Samuel Thibault
From: Marc-André Lureau 

Reduce dependency on QEMU. QEMU could use a custom log handler if it
wants to redirect/filter it.

Signed-off-by: Marc-André Lureau 
Signed-off-by: Samuel Thibault 
---
 slirp/ip6_icmp.c | 2 +-
 slirp/misc.c | 2 +-
 slirp/slirp.c| 6 +++---
 3 files changed, 5 insertions(+), 5 deletions(-)

diff --git a/slirp/ip6_icmp.c b/slirp/ip6_icmp.c
index cd1e0b9fe1..3c424df591 100644
--- a/slirp/ip6_icmp.c
+++ b/slirp/ip6_icmp.c
@@ -417,7 +417,7 @@ void icmp6_input(struct mbuf *m)
 icmp6_send_echoreply(m, slirp, ip, icmp);
 } else {
 /* TODO */
-error_report("external icmpv6 not supported yet");
+g_critical("external icmpv6 not supported yet");
 }
 break;
 
diff --git a/slirp/misc.c b/slirp/misc.c
index 7362e14339..ee3492a2ae 100644
--- a/slirp/misc.c
+++ b/slirp/misc.c
@@ -119,7 +119,7 @@ slirp_socketpair_with_oob(int sv[2])
 return 0;
 
 err:
-error_report("Error: slirp_socketpair(): %s", strerror(errno));
+g_critical("slirp_socketpair(): %s", strerror(errno));
 if (s >= 0) {
 closesocket(s);
 }
diff --git a/slirp/slirp.c b/slirp/slirp.c
index f11f9e9e51..8391d18faf 100644
--- a/slirp/slirp.c
+++ b/slirp/slirp.c
@@ -1214,8 +1214,8 @@ static int sbuf_tmp_post_load(void *opaque, int version)
 }
 if (tmp->woff >= requested_len ||
 tmp->roff >= requested_len) {
-error_report("invalid sbuf offsets r/w=%u/%u len=%u",
- tmp->roff, tmp->woff, requested_len);
+g_critical("invalid sbuf offsets r/w=%u/%u len=%u",
+   tmp->roff, tmp->woff, requested_len);
 return -EINVAL;
 }
 
@@ -1323,7 +1323,7 @@ static int ss_family_post_load(void *opaque, int 
version_id)
 tss->parent->ss.ss_family = AF_INET6;
 break;
 default:
-error_report("invalid ss_family type %x", tss->portable_family);
+g_critical("invalid ss_family type %x", tss->portable_family);
 return -EINVAL;
 }
 
-- 
2.20.1




[Qemu-devel] [PULL 34/65] slirp: replace error_report() with g_critical()

2019-01-13 Thread Samuel Thibault
From: Marc-André Lureau 

Reduce dependency on QEMU. QEMU could use a custom log handler if it
wants to redirect/filter it.

Signed-off-by: Marc-André Lureau 
Signed-off-by: Samuel Thibault 
---
 slirp/ip6_icmp.c | 2 +-
 slirp/misc.c | 2 +-
 slirp/slirp.c| 6 +++---
 3 files changed, 5 insertions(+), 5 deletions(-)

diff --git a/slirp/ip6_icmp.c b/slirp/ip6_icmp.c
index cd1e0b9fe1..3c424df591 100644
--- a/slirp/ip6_icmp.c
+++ b/slirp/ip6_icmp.c
@@ -417,7 +417,7 @@ void icmp6_input(struct mbuf *m)
 icmp6_send_echoreply(m, slirp, ip, icmp);
 } else {
 /* TODO */
-error_report("external icmpv6 not supported yet");
+g_critical("external icmpv6 not supported yet");
 }
 break;
 
diff --git a/slirp/misc.c b/slirp/misc.c
index 7362e14339..ee3492a2ae 100644
--- a/slirp/misc.c
+++ b/slirp/misc.c
@@ -119,7 +119,7 @@ slirp_socketpair_with_oob(int sv[2])
 return 0;
 
 err:
-error_report("Error: slirp_socketpair(): %s", strerror(errno));
+g_critical("slirp_socketpair(): %s", strerror(errno));
 if (s >= 0) {
 closesocket(s);
 }
diff --git a/slirp/slirp.c b/slirp/slirp.c
index f11f9e9e51..8391d18faf 100644
--- a/slirp/slirp.c
+++ b/slirp/slirp.c
@@ -1214,8 +1214,8 @@ static int sbuf_tmp_post_load(void *opaque, int version)
 }
 if (tmp->woff >= requested_len ||
 tmp->roff >= requested_len) {
-error_report("invalid sbuf offsets r/w=%u/%u len=%u",
- tmp->roff, tmp->woff, requested_len);
+g_critical("invalid sbuf offsets r/w=%u/%u len=%u",
+   tmp->roff, tmp->woff, requested_len);
 return -EINVAL;
 }
 
@@ -1323,7 +1323,7 @@ static int ss_family_post_load(void *opaque, int 
version_id)
 tss->parent->ss.ss_family = AF_INET6;
 break;
 default:
-error_report("invalid ss_family type %x", tss->portable_family);
+g_critical("invalid ss_family type %x", tss->portable_family);
 return -EINVAL;
 }
 
-- 
2.20.1